Applications
Isobutylquinoline (CAS 1333-58-0) is primarily used as an organic synthesis intermediate and fragrance-building block. In perfumery it may function as an odorant or aroma precursor, contributing quinoline-derived notes, and it can be evaluated for inclusion in cosmetics and personal care formulations as a fragrance ingredient. In industrial manufacturing it serves as a precursor for heterocyclic compounds, including quinoline-based dyes and pigments used in coatings and inks. It is also commonly used as an intermediate in the synthesis of pharmaceutical- and agrochemical-related compounds, where the quinoline core is a key scaffold. As a specialty chemical, it may be employed in research and development programs to access related alkylquinoline derivatives for various applications, subject to local regulations and formulation limits.
